Recap Quick Hits
-
With this win, the Colorado Rockies have a 30-17 record at home this season. The St. Louis Cardinals have a 18-25 record on the road.
-
Colorado has a streak of 1 straight up win. The Rockies have won 6 of their last 10 games.
-
St. Louis has a streak of 1 straight up loss. The Cardinals have won 5 of their last 10 games.
-
Jhoulys Chacin pitched 1.0 innings for the win and now has an ERA of 5.34. Daniel Bard closed out the game to get the save and has 12 saves for the season. Genesis Cabrera took the loss for St. Louis.
-
Trevor Story had the only homerun for Colorado.
